Transaction 858323d24fe166b27c127aeb63a0a55f800a12264818ac840b3f72f98fafd819
1 Input
1 Output
-
858323d24fe166b27c127aeb63a0a55f800a12264818ac840b3f72f98fafd819:0
- value
- 456194
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d45a28ff848d139bcf29c5332b22e09be57460e4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LMpG76H4dxMC5mAGiukDmP2soaX5JhwEF